Core i5-12600T vs Ryzen 5 6600H specs and performance

Our benchmark analysis concludes that the Ryzen 5 6600H performs better than the Core i5-12600T. Despite this, the Core i5-12600T has the advantage in our gaming benchmark.

Our spec comparison shows that they have an identical amount of cores and the same number of threads. With our hardware info, we find that the Ryzen 5 6600H has a significantly higher clock speed than the Core i5-12600T. Despite this, the Core i5-12600T has a slightly higher turbo speed. A Core i5-12600T CPU outputs less heat than a Ryzen 5 6600H CPU because of its slightly lower TDP. This measures the amount of heat they output and can be used to estimate power consumption. In terms of cache, the Core i5-12600T has significantly more L2 cache when compared to the Ryzen 5 6600H. The Core i5-12600T also has slightly more L3 cache.

Modern CPUs generally have more logical cores than physical cores, this means that each core is split into multiple virtual cores, improving efficiency for parallel workloads. Indeed, the Core i5-12600T has more threads than cores. Each physical core is split into multiple threads.
